State Statutes - Maryland - Article State Finance and Procurement - (gsf) - Section 3-410.1

Section 3-410.1

      (a)      This section does not apply to a public institution of higher education.

      (b)      In submitting its information technology project requests, a unit of State government shall designate projects which are major information technology development projects.

      (c)      In reviewing information technology project requests, the Chief may change a unit's designation of a major information technology development project.

      (d)      The Chief shall review and approve major information technology development projects and specifications for consistency with statewide plans, policies, and standards, including a systems development life cycle plan.

      (e)      The Chief shall be responsible for overseeing the implementation of major information technology development projects, regardless of fund source.

      (f)      Expenditures for major information technology development projects shall be subject to the approval of the Chief who shall approve expenditures only when those projects are consistent with statewide plans, policies, and standards.

      (g)      (1)      The Chief shall approve funding for major information technology development projects only when those projects are supported by an approved systems development life cycle plan.

            (2)      The Chief may approve funding incrementally, consistent with the systems development life cycle plan.
